This type was struck in 1965 only. There are a similar 1965 5 pesos and 1965 10 pesos (KM 47, KM 48). The sixties saw the beginning of the hyperinflation that would devour Uruguayan prosperity and aggravate the right wing/Marxist conflicts of the seventies.

Recorded mintage: 8,000,000.

Specification: aluminum-bronze.

Catalog reference: KM 46.
